Norfolk & Western F7(A) 3660 ex-Wabash 1156A, the railroad inherited 103 F7As of Wabash heritage from the 1964 merger with that railroad. Photo part of my slide collection, no photographer liste... (more)

We're at the Singer crossovers on the Norfolk and Western mainline, west of Roanoke. High short hood C628 1115 leads four other assorted units on a westbound manifest.
